
Housing costs in Athens?
A typical home costs
$183,600, which is 45.7% less expensive than the national average of
$338,100 and 38.3% less expensive than the average Texas home, at
$297,600.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Athens costs
$900 per month, which is 29.7% cheaper than the national average of
$1,280 and close to the state average of
$910.
Can I afford Athens?
To live comfortably in Athens (zip 75751), Texas, a minimum annual income of
$35,280 for a family, and
$27,600 for a single person is recommended.
